What is the maximum amount that can be contributed to a Roth IRA with cryptocurrency earnings?

nguyenthanhhop12Aug 03, 2024 · a year ago3 answers

I am curious to know the maximum amount that can be contributed to a Roth IRA using earnings from cryptocurrency. Can someone provide me with the specific details regarding this? I want to understand the limitations and regulations associated with contributing cryptocurrency earnings to a Roth IRA.

3 answers

  • Malani24Feb 27, 2021 · 4 years ago
    The maximum amount that can be contributed to a Roth IRA with cryptocurrency earnings is the same as the regular contribution limits for a Roth IRA. As of 2021, the maximum contribution limit for individuals under 50 years old is $6,000, while those who are 50 and older can contribute up to $7,000. It's important to note that these limits apply to the total contributions made to all of your Roth IRAs, including both cash and cryptocurrency earnings.
